Questo articolo è stato tradotto automaticamente. Per visualizzare l'articolo in inglese, selezionare la casella di controllo Inglese. È possibile anche visualizzare il testo inglese in una finestra popup posizionando il puntatore del mouse sopra il testo.
Traduzione
Inglese

Metodo Extensions.Ancestors

 

Data di pubblicazione: ottobre 2016

Restituisce una raccolta di elementi che contiene i predecessori di ogni nodo nella raccolta di origine.

Spazio dei nomi:   System.Xml.Linq
Assembly:  System.Xml.Linq (in System.Xml.Linq.dll)

NomeDescrizione
System_CAPS_pubmethodSystem_CAPS_staticAncestors<T>(IEnumerable<T>)

Restituisce una raccolta di elementi che contiene i predecessori di ogni nodo nella raccolta di origine.

System_CAPS_pubmethodSystem_CAPS_staticAncestors<T>(IEnumerable<T>, XName)

Restituisce una raccolta filtrata di elementi che contiene i predecessori di ciascun nodo nella raccolta di origine. Solo gli elementi che hanno un oggetto XName corrispondente vengono inclusi nella raccolta.

Se più nodi nella raccolta di origine hanno lo stesso predecessore, il predecessore verrà incluso più volte nella raccolta di risultati. Per evitare questo problema, utilizzare il Distinct metodo.

Questo metodo utilizza l'esecuzione posticipata.

Torna all'inizio
Mostra: